Be₁K₄As₂ is a ternary semiconductor compound combining beryllium, potassium, and arsenic. This material is primarily of research and exploratory interest rather than established industrial production, belonging to the broader family of III-V and mixed-valence semiconductors. It represents a compound system where the unusual combination of alkali metal (potassium) with group II and group V elements creates potential for novel electronic or optoelectronic properties that differ from conventional binary semiconductors.
